Choose My tasks in the left rail, open the item you were asked about, and record your decision from the item's actions: Approve, Request changes, Send back to author or Reject. Approve and Request changes each open a dialog with an optional Comment.
Find what is waiting on you
My tasks lists items currently waiting for your action, described as Open and changes-requested tasks. The columns are Action needed, Name, Assigned, Location and Requested by. Action needed reads Review, Make changes or Approve.
Narrow the list with the tabs All, Review, Make changes and Approve, or with the field labelled Search tasks. The same list appears on Home under the tab Needs my attention.
An empty queue reads No items are waiting for your action.
Record a decision
- Open the item from My tasks.
- Open its actions menu.
- Choose the decision:
- Approve records your approval.
- Request changes asks the author for a revision.
- Send back to author returns the item to draft.
- Reject closes the review. It records no comment.
- For Approve and Request changes, add a Comment of up to 2,000 characters. It is optional, and the dialog notes that anything you write there is posted to the file's comments. The prompt reads Add a note for the author (optional) on an approval and Tell the author what needs to change (optional) on a change request.
- Confirm. The button reads Approving or Sending while it saves.
What the item's status means
| Status | Meaning |
|---|---|
| Draft | Not yet sent for review. |
| Pending review | Sent, and waiting on reviewers. |
| Changes requested | A reviewer asked for a revision. |
| Approved | Approved by the reviewers required. |
| Rejected | Closed without approval. |
| Published | Released from its managed folder. |
Rows and pills collapse Pending review and Changes requested into In review, and show an unpublished item as Draft. The full value appears on the item's own status panel.
Reading the review panel
The item's status panel shows Status, who created the draft, who requested the review, and, for an approved item, the line The latest version of the file has been approved by all reviewers. Reviewers lists everyone assigned, split into Approved by and Awaiting decision, with a count of how many of the assigned people approved. Versions lists saved revisions and offers Upload new version.
When a decision is not available
A greyed-out decision names its reason. Common ones:
- Send this item for review before recording a decision. No review exists yet.
- you are not assigned as a reviewer on this review and your decision is not counted.
- open review threads must be resolved first before an approval is accepted.
- this review has no assigned reviewers — assign one before deciding.
- the diff evidence is stale — request a new review against the current version.
- Already approved. Send a new revision for review to decide again. or This review was rejected. Send a new revision for review to decide again.
- Your approval is recorded — waiting for another reviewer's approval. Your part is done.
If it did not work
- Couldn't record that decision. means nothing was saved. Try the same decision again.
- Couldn't load tasks. Try refreshing. points at the service. Use Refresh above the list.
- A task that vanished was withdrawn or decided by someone else. Open the item and read its status panel.
